Pretty Ornaments

The girls have been  making these pretty glitter ornaments.  They are so easy to make that my 8 year old whipped some up last night all by herself.

My daughter Becca found the directions on Pinterest.  We are all slightly addicted to Pinterest.  I have tagged a ton of things but haven't made alot. 

If you want to make these all you need is floor wax, like Pledge liquid or Future found in the cleaning section at Walmart etc.  Fine glitter.  We used some we found at Walmart.  Martha Stewart also makes very pretty glitter. 

Pour the liquid wax into the ornament and swish it all around making sure to coat the entire inside of ornament.  Then pour out extra.  Now pour in the fine glitter and swish it around so that the ornament is covered completely on the inside. Pour the extra out and you can use it for your next ornament.  That's it! Easy Peasy!

Making Bracelets

I know its been a super long time since I have blogged but here's hoping I can get back to posting on some regular basis.

We just got back from a great trip to New Hampshire and Vermont.  Thanks to my Mom for getting all of us started on making leather bead wrap bracelets.

We used this tutorial and kind of made our own adjustments as we went along.

Supplies needed
leather cord- we used black and  brown 1mm
beads- any size that a needle can pass through
needle
beading string- we started with white and as we made more we switched to black
clip board
button for closure
